As an illustration of our commitment to excellence in policy research, analyses and outreach, the CISS Summer Workshop for Learners on Strategic Matters was organized from 7-9 August 2023. Participants, including students of Matric/FSc, O/A Levels, and University freshers, were provided a unique exposure to the evolving global and regional strategic environment, nuclear order, Pakistan’s nuclear policy and deterrence, and the role of peaceful uses of nuclear technology in Pakistan’s socioeconomic development. Study visits to PIEAS, PINSTECH, and IST were designed especially to invigorate the students in their future academic and professional pursuits. The participants appreciated the workshop to be an excellent experience and stressed upon repeating and expanding the initiative.
